How Eddie Stack's Batters Faced Compares to Similar Players

Eddie Stack totaled 2,053 career Batters Faced, well below the starting pitcher average of 3,279.0 — production that significantly underperformed against league baselines. His best Batters Faced season came in 1912, posting 605, well above the starting pitcher average of 463.6 that year. The lowest point came in 1914 at 71, well below the starting pitcher average of 609.2 that year, a partial season. Production slipped through the final seasons. The Batters Faced total went from 605 in 1912 to 574 in 1913 and 71 in 1914, falling over the span. The decline marked the closing chapter of the career. Significant season-to-season variance characterizes the Batters Faced profile — ranging from 71 to 605 — though the career average remained well below league norms.
